i just installed a cool head with 22cc domes how low of domes can u use before u should do work to your crank i mostly ride around deleware and new jersey. would 20 or 19 cc domes create a problem how much compression can your stock pistons and crank take before failure?

Posted

when you start adding power by porting and upping your compression its smart to weld your crank.

 

if you have the 120 bucks do your self a favor and get some weisco pro lites and can those stock pistons... they are much stronger....

Approximate Cranking Compression

 

These pressures are estimates based on fresh stock bore, piston, porting, and deck height.

 

It is recommended to check your compression after installation.

 

Sea Level 1000' 2000' 3000' 4000' 5000'

18cc 197 178 171 170 165 145

19cc 183 167 160 158 152 137

20cc 169 156 149 146 140 129

21cc 156 145 138 134 128 121

stock 130 125 118 112 106 100
